The Commonwealth - Empire Peace Treaty Agreement, also known as General Assembly of the Coalition of United Micronations Resolution 12 is a bi-lateral peace agreement that formally ends the Commonwealth - Empire War. Although no single body claimed victory, the major commonwealth victories allowed for negotation of Commonwealth victory in exchange for the areas ceded. The peace treaty was formally agreed to through negotiations by the Secretary General of the TCM and others.
Main provisions
Concessions
Articles 4 & 5 of the Commonwealth - Empire Peace Treaty Agreement agree that the Commonwealth will hand over Philosostan, Rat Island and eventually the Arstotzkan Union Proper.
Other Provisions
The Commonwealth agreed allowed the Empire of Him entry into the Coalition of United Micronations for the first time. The Arstotzkan Union and Ward Empire also announced they would allow the Empire of Him membership into the Tauranga Allied Micronational Treaty Organization. The General Secretary of the Organization also announced that the Joint Allied Response Defense Battalion would also conduct special military training for the Empire of Him's insurgent forces to make them into a regular army.
